  • Abstract
    Forward-backward linear prediction and singular value decomposition (SVD) methods can be used for estimating the frequencies of multiple sinusoids in white noise for non-uniformly sampled data. The performance of the estimation depends on the sampling scheme. We first review the least squares linear prediction (LP) method for the non-uniform sampling case, then the effect of the sampling scheme on the estimation performance is discussed
